Samsung Galaxy Note Fan Edition has an overall score of 80.4, which is much better than LG G3 Cat. 6's general score of 72.6. Samsung Galaxy Note Fan Edition is a much newer and somewhat thinner cellphone than LG G3 Cat. 6, but it is also a bit heavier. LG G3 Cat. 6 counts with just a little better hardware performance than Galaxy Note Fan Edition, because although it has 4 less cpu cores and a smaller amount of RAM memory, it also counts with an additional graphics co-processor.
LG G3 Cat. 6 has a more vivid screen than Galaxy Note Fan Edition, because although it has a bit smaller screen, and they both have the same exact 2560 x 1440 pixels resolution, the LG G3 Cat. 6 also counts with a just a bit better display pixel density. The Samsung Galaxy Note Fan Edition features a much better memory for games and applications than LG G3 Cat. 6, because it has 32 GB more internal memory capacity and a SD memory card expansion slot that admits up to 256 GB.
The Galaxy Note Fan Edition features a way better camera than LG G3 Cat. 6, although it has a back camera with less megapixels resolution. The Galaxy Note Fan Edition counts with a bit longer battery life than LG G3 Cat. 6, because it has a 7% greater battery size.
Although Galaxy Note Fan Edition is a better device, it is way more expensive than the LG G3 Cat. 6, and it doesn't have such a good price and quality relation as LG G3 Cat. 6. So if you need that extra features, you can buy the Galaxy Note Fan Edition, but if you don't you can save some money and buy the LG G3 Cat. 6, resigning some features and specs.
